Linux服务器是一个非常流行和强大的操作系统,它经常用于托管和运行Web应用程序。而Apache是Linux服务器上最流行的Web服务器之一。在Linux系统上安装和配置好Apache服务器后,许多用户会想知道Apache服务器的目录在哪里。在本文中,我们将从多个角度详细介绍Apache服务器目录的位置和如何找到它。
1. 默认位置
大多数Linux发行版都将Apache服务器的文件安装在默认位置。在大多数情况下,Apache服务器默认的路径为“/usr/local/apache2/”。这个位置包含了用于安装、配置和运行Apache服务器的所有文件和目录。这些文件和目录包括Apache服务器的日志、模块、配置文件以及网站文档根目录等等。
2. 查看配置文件
如果您想知道Apache服务器的确切位置,您可以查看Apache服务器的配置文件。在Linux系统上,通常将Apache服务器的配置文件存储在“/etc/httpd/”目录下。您可以在此目录下找到Apache服务器的主要配置文件“httpd.conf”。通过编辑此文件,您可以更改Apache服务器的配置,如监听端口、虚拟主机配置等等。在此文件中搜索“ServerRoot”选项,您将看到Apache服务器的根目录的路径。
3. 使用命令行
您还可以使用Linux终端命令来查找Apache服务器的目录。您可以在终端中使用命令“whereis apache2” 或者 “which apache2”来查找Apache服务器的二进制文件的位置。这些命令将显示Apache服务器的路径,您可以使用这个路径来查找服务器的日志和配置文件。
4. 查看系统日志
最后,您还可以通过查看系统日志来找到Apache服务器的目录。当Apache服务器启动时,它将向系统日志添加一些详细信息,包括根目录的位置。您可以使用命令“sudo grep -i 'ServerRoot' /var/log/messages”来查找到Apache服务器的根目录的路径。
综上所述,有多种方法来查找Linux Apache服务器的根目录。您可以在默认位置中找到服务器,查看配置文件,使用命令行,或者查看系统日志。我们建议您使用其中的任意一种方法,这样您就可以轻松地找到Apache服务器的目录。
扫码咨询 领取资料